Cummins India Limited wins ‘Excellence in Environment Management’ award at CII-ITC Sustainability Awards 2022

Share

Cummins India Limited (CIL) received Excellence in Environment Management award for the Manufacturing Sector at the prestigious CII-ITC Sustainability Awards 2022. The award recognizes CIL’s innovative approaches and exemplary results in employing policy and practice to reduce company’ environmental impact.

Shri Nitin Gadkari, Hon’ble Minister of Road Transport and Highways, Government of India presented the award to Shirish Bhide, Operations Leader – Power Systems Supply Chain, Cummins India; and Rajendra Kulkarni, Plant Head – Kothrud Engine Plant, Cummins India at the award ceremony held on May 10, 2023, in Delhi in the presence of eminent business and industry leaders, subject matter experts, and policymakers.

Cummins India has a mature Environment Management System and related operational controls, with all manufacturing sites being ISO 14001 and ISO 45001 certified. Environment risks are identified through a structured aspect impact assessment and these risks are managed well through risk hierarchy controls. Robust systems are placed for internal environment impact management which includes evolved procedures like, pollution prevention, storm water management, fluid management, water management, wastewater management and waste management.

Employees are a driving force and share equal responsibility to advance the sustainability initiatives at Cummins India. Cummins has a PLANET 2050 influencer program, which encourages employees to participate in environment projects. A dedicated Environment Champion Training is also in place to create environment leaders from within the organization. Every year, environment month is celebrated in the month of June to build awareness around a safer, greener, and cleaner environment. Environment campaigns are regularly organized, and deployment of best practices are monitored very closely. All this is reviewed by the senior leadership through monthly reviews and capital mapping.

 

About Cummins India Limited

Cummins India Limited, part of the Cummins Group in India, is headquartered in Pune since 1962 and is the country’s leading manufacturer of diesel and natural gas engines for power generation, industrial and automotive markets. Cummins India Limited has a country-wide network of 20 dealerships with over 450 service points that provides products, services, and after-market solutions for uptime of Cummins equipment and engines to customers in India, Nepal, and Bhutan.
